Permanent archive of Blogging Pompeii posts - any objections?

I have received the following email from the Bavarian State Library, which wishes to create a permanent archive of Blogging Pompeii posts. Please could contributors let me know if they have any objections to this? If I don't hear from anyone in the next week, I will assume that no-one objects and I will grant permission. Thank you! Jo


Dear Sir or Madam,

The Bavarian State Library (BSB) as one of the largest research libraries in Europe administers in cooperation with the Leibniz Supercomputing Centre a digital long-term archive, in which also websites are permanently stored. Because of the scientific relevance the BSB would like to add copies of your Internet offer (http://www.bloggingpompeii.blogspot.de/) to its digital long-term archive at regular intervals. Archival copies will be permanently stored, indexed in the catalogue, and made available for open access. Further long-term preservation measures will be carried out if necessary (as for example format migration into newer formats). This long-term archiving is free of costs and effort for you.

The archival copy is not meant to replace or compete with your original Internet offer. Next to archiving the BSB will still refer to your current website via the subject gateway.
